"The Arc of Ohio is a statewide membership association made up of people with intellectual and developmental disabilities, their families, friends, interested citizens and professionals in the disability field. The mission of The Arc of Ohio is to advocate for human rights, personal dignity and community participation of individ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ities, through legislative and social action, information and education, local chapter support and family involvement.

The Arc of Ohio invites any individual or organization of people with developmental disabilities, parents, friends and/or service providers, corporations or government entities, located and functioning in the State of Ohio, which supports the Mission and Core Values of The Arc of Ohio, but does not desire status as a Local Chapter. Associate members may not use The Arc logo, but may identify themselves as Associate Members of The Arc of Ohio."
